Across TCGA cell cohorts, HSFY1 RNA expression is significantly associated with the go_rna of many other GO terms, with 147 significant associations in total. BLOOD_Leukemia shows the largest number of these associations.

The most reproducible HSFY1-associated GO terms across cancer lineages are Heme transport, Lipid droplet disassembly, and Response to lead ion. Each is linked with HSFY1 in more than 1 cancer types. Because this analysis shows association rather than direction, both HSFY1-to-partner and partner-to-HSFY1 results are reported.
